## Step 6: Rate Limits + Sign-off

Before pushing the Gatewick API gateway update, double-check the new rate-limit tiers: internal callers get 500 req/min, batch jobs 50. The limiter config lives in the deploy bundle, so a bad value ships everywhere at once — run `gatewick lint limits` first. Once the canary holds steady for 15 minutes, you're clear to promote. Sign the deploy manifest with the key below.

deploy key for kagup-bawig: bky9_ZMq28eTw9

## Environments: Userbase Split (Project Karwell)

We are extracting the user module from the Orvane monolith into the new Userbase service. Support should note that staging and production now resolve user lookups through Userbase first, falling back to Orvane only for legacy accounts created before the split. If a customer reports mismatched profile data, check which environment handled the request before escalating to the platform team. For reference during triage, the current environment configuration values are listed below.

config for yahof-tajop:
zorath:
  pin: 7493
  metrics_host: metrics.zorath.tolvaqsys.internal
  tenant: praiel
  seal: seal_fd9cd4f1

# Q3 Cash-Flow Forecast (Managers Only)

Finance team: Q3 projects positive operating cash flow of 6% over Q2, driven by Larkfield collections. Capex deferred on the Vessen refit; payroll assumptions unchanged. Watch item: the Ormid receivable, now 45 days past due. Update your cost centres by the 15th. Context on strategic allocations follows below.

management briefing: Only 33 of the 205 pilot accounts renewed Kasath, so a churn review is set for October 17. Weniusek Logistics is in early talks to buy Holethax Freight for about $345.6 million.

The vending-machine restock planner pulls machine inventory snapshots from the Calverton depot service every fifteen minutes. In the service `.env`, set `DEPOT_REGION` to the operator's region code and `PLAN_HORIZON_DAYS` to 7 unless the account specifies otherwise. Support note: if planners report empty routes, the region code is the usual culprit — check it first. The depot service also requires an authentication credential in the same file, or every snapshot pull returns a 401. That credential goes on the next line.

vault entry, fadug-kadug: COURIER_KEY5=028f4